Nigeria: Ondo Election - Mimiko Accredited

Photo: Daily Trust
The re-elected governor of Ondo State Olusegun Mimiko, Labour Party candidate

Governor of Ondo State, Olusegun Mimiko has been accredited for the election. His accreditation took place in his ward in Yaba area of Ondo State at about 11am.

His accreditation is on the heels of those of voters for Saturday's governorship election which held amid tight security.

A good turn out of voters was observed while voting materials arrived at the various polling centers on time.

However, voting will not take place in two units in Ese Odo area because voters registration did not take place.

As at the time of filing this report no reason had been given.
